Abstract
This work presents a mathematical algorithm for modeling the propagation of
poroelastic waves. We have shown how the classical Biot equations can be put into Ursin’s
form in a plane-layered 3D porous medium. Using this form, we have derived explicit for-
mulas that can be used as the basis of an efficient computational algorithm. To validate the
algorithm, numerical simulations were performed using both the poroelastic and equivalent
elastic models. The results obtained confirmed the proposed algorithm’s reliability, identify-
ing the main wave events in both low-frequency and high-frequency regimes in the reservoir
and laboratory scales, respectively. We have also illustrated the influence of some physical
parameters on the attenuation and dispersion of the slow wave.
